An efficient hardware implementation of CNN-based object trackers for real-time applications

被引:0
|
作者
Al-Hussein A. El-Shafie
Mohamed Zaki
S. E. D. Habib
机构
[1] Cairo University,Electronics and Communication Engineering Department, Faculty of Engineering
[2] Al-Azhar University,Computer Engineering Department, Faulty of Engineering
[3] Cairo University,Electronics and Communication Engineering Department, Faculty of Engineering
来源
关键词
Object tracking; CNN; Online training; Deep-feature interpolation; Hardware accelerator;
D O I
暂无
中图分类号
学科分类号
摘要
The object tracking field continues to evolve as an important application of computer vision. Real-time performance is typically required in most applications of object tracking. The recent introduction of Convolutional Neural network (CNN) techniques to the object tracking field enabled the attainment of significant performance gains. However, the heavy computational load required for CNNs conflicts with the real-time requirements required for object tracking. In this paper, we address these computational limitations on the algorithm-side and the circuit-side. On the algorithm side, we adopt interpolation schemes which can significantly reduce the processing time and the memory storage requirements. We also evaluate the approximation of the hardware-expensive computations to attain an efficient hardware design. Moreover, we modify the online-training scheme in order to achieve a constant processing time across all video frames. On the circuit side, we developed a hardware accelerator of the online training stage. We avoid transposed reading from the external memory to speed-up the data movement with no performance degradation. Our proposed hardware accelerator achieves 44 frames-per-second in training the fully connected layers.
引用
收藏
页码:19937 / 19952
页数:15
相关论文
共 50 条
  • [31] A CNN-based passive optical range finder for real time robotic applications
    Giaquinto, N
    Taraglio, S
    Savino, M
    [J]. WHERE INSTRUMENTATION IS GOING - CONFERENCE PROCEEDINGS, VOLS 1 AND 2, 1998, : 298 - +
  • [32] Development of a CNN-based real-time monitoring algorithm for additively manufactured molybdenum
    Kim, Eun-Su
    Lee, Dong-Hee
    Seo, Gi-Jeong
    Kim, Duck-Bong
    Shin, Seung-Jun
    [J]. SENSORS AND ACTUATORS A-PHYSICAL, 2023, 352
  • [33] CNN-Based Real-Time Parameter Tuning for Optimizing Denoising Filter Performance
    Mukherjee, Subhayan
    Kottayil, Navaneeth Kamballur
    Sun, Xinyao
    Cheng, Irene
    [J]. IMAGE ANALYSIS AND RECOGNITION, ICIAR 2019, PT I, 2019, 11662 : 112 - 125
  • [34] A CNN-Based Real-Time Dense Stereo SLAM System on Embedded FPGA
    Huang, Qian
    Zhang, Yu
    Zheng, Jianing
    Shang, Gaoxing
    Chen, Gang
    [J]. ARTIFICIAL INTELLIGENCE, CICAI 2023, PT II, 2024, 14474 : 569 - 574
  • [35] RESOURCE EFFICIENT HARDWARE IMPLEMENTATION FOR REAL-TIME TRAFFIC SIGN RECOGNITION
    Weng, Huai-Mao
    Chiu, Ching-Te
    [J]. 2018 IEEE INTERNATIONAL CONFERENCE ON ACOUSTICS, SPEECH AND SIGNAL PROCESSING (ICASSP), 2018, : 1120 - 1124
  • [36] A Real-Time CNN-Based Lightweight Mobile Masked Face Recognition System
    Kocacinar, Busra
    Tas, Bilal
    Akbulut, Fatma Patlar
    Catal, Cagatay
    Mishra, Deepti
    [J]. IEEE ACCESS, 2022, 10 : 63496 - 63507
  • [37] CNN-Based Real-time Hand and Fingertip Recognition for the Design of a Virtual Keyboard
    Li, Yan-Mei
    Lee, Tae-Ho
    Kim, Jin-Sung
    Lee, Hyuk-Jae
    [J]. 2021 36TH INTERNATIONAL TECHNICAL CONFERENCE ON CIRCUITS/SYSTEMS, COMPUTERS AND COMMUNICATIONS (ITC-CSCC), 2021,
  • [38] Hardware Area Efficient and Real-Time FPGA Implementation of PHMMRGB.
    Sahin, Suhap
    Narll, Oguz
    Türkoglu, Muhammet Bahadlr
    Özcan, Hikmetcan
    [J]. ACM Transactions on Embedded Computing Systems, 2024, 24 (01)
  • [39] A CNN-Based Advertisement Recommendation through Real-Time User Face Recognition
    Kim, Gihwi
    Choi, Ilyoung
    Li, Qinglong
    Kim, Jaekyeong
    [J]. APPLIED SCIENCES-BASEL, 2021, 11 (20):
  • [40] Digital Architecture for Real-Time CNN-based Face Detection for Video Processing
    Bhattarai, Smrity
    Madanayake, Arjuna
    Cintra, Renato J.
    Duffner, Stefan
    Garcia, Christophe
    [J]. 2017 COGNITIVE COMMUNICATIONS FOR AEROSPACE APPLICATIONS WORKSHOP (CCAA), 2017,